Material Composition
Auraluxe™ Silenza Acoustic Panels are manufactured using high-density fiberglass cores, PET fiber panels or mineral-based acoustic substrates. These materials are selected for their excellent sound absorption properties and long-term durability. Fiberglass cores provide high NRC performance, while PET panels offer eco-friendly benefits and lightweight handling. The outer layer is typically finished with acoustically transparent fabric or smooth PET surfaces, ensuring that sound can pass through to the core without reflection.Panel Dimensions
Standard panel sizes include 600 x 600 mm, 1200 x 600 mm and 2400 x 1200 mm. Custom dimensions are available to suit specific project requirements. Panels can be installed individually or combined to create continuous acoustic surfaces across walls or ceilings.Thickness Range
Panel thickness typically ranges from 25 mm to 50 mm, with options for thicker panels where enhanced low-frequency absorption is required. The choice of thickness depends on room size, ceiling height and acoustic performance targets.Surface Finish
Available in fabric-wrapped finishes, PET felt surfaces or laminated coatings. These finishes are designed to be acoustically transparent while offering durability and a premium visual appearance.Edge Profiles
Panels are available with square edges, beveled edges or wrapped edges for a seamless and refined look. Edge detailing plays a key role in achieving a clean installation.Installation Type
Panels can be installed using adhesive fixing, Z-clips, aluminum framing systems or modular mounting structures. This flexibility allows easy integration into different types of surfaces.Sound Absorption (NRC)
Typically ranges from 0.80 to 1.00 depending on material and thickness, making them highly effective for sound control.Fire Rating
Fire-retardant options are available to meet commercial and institutional safety standards.Durability
Designed for long-term performance with resistance to wear, sagging and environmental factors.

Acoustic Performance
Auraluxe™ Silenza Acoustic Panels are designed to deliver high-performance sound absorption across a wide frequency range. The core material absorbs sound energy, reducing reflections and reverberation within the space. This results in improved acoustic clarity and reduced noise levels.
With NRC values ranging from 0.80 to 1.00, these panels are highly effective in controlling mid and high-frequency sounds such as speech and ambient noise. When installed with appropriate coverage and thickness, they can also contribute to low-frequency absorption.
The performance of these panels depends on factors such as panel thickness, installation method, coverage area and room characteristics. Proper planning ensures optimal acoustic results.
